I'm posting on lots of group boards but I'm getting just a few saves and low clicks. Is the big idea to post enough pins so that the accumulation of average saves per pin end up generating traffic?
Yeah pretty much. You also have to optimize your pins for the search engine, pin good content that people want to share and be consistent. Furthermore it is enough if one of your pins get viral to give you 1000s of clicks. Pinterest is definitely for the long term, so don't be frustrated.
